Terms and Conditions
Terms: 100% cash, cashiers check, bsiness or personal check or Visa/MasterCard/Discover. A
$25 fee will be added to all retrned checks, and 3% will be added to credit cards.
Bids and Disputes: In case of disptes, bidding will be reopened between the parties involved. If
no frther bid is made, the byer will be the person from whom the actioneer accepted the last
bid. The auctioneer’s decision in such matters will be nal.
Announcements: Every effort was made to assre the correctness of this catalog, however,
all annoncements from the action block will take precedence over the printed matter in the
catalog. Byers are therefore cationed to pay attention to any sch annoncements.
Certicates of Registry: Certicates of registry or applications for registry will be furnished to the
byer for each animal after settlement has been made.
Shipping: Assistance will be given in making shipping arrangements after the sale, bt the sale

management and/or the seller assme no risk. Expenses incrred are the responsibility of the
byer. Byers are reqested to frnish shipping instrctions when making settlement. All animals
mst be loaded day of sale nless prior arrangements have been made.

Accidents: Althogh every precation will be taken to protect the safety and comfort of the
byers, neither the sales management, the actioneer, nor the sellers assme any responsibility
in the matter and disclaim any liability, legal or otherwise, in case of accidents or loss of property.
Rights and Obligations: The above terms of sale will constitte a contract between the byer and

the seller and be eqally binding to both. Resale of animals following prchase in the sale will constitte a separate transaction and the rights and obligations of the two parties connected thereto are not covered by the terms and conditions of this sale.

Health Papers: Consignors will provide health papers.
Breeders Guarantee: Shold any animal over 7 months of age fail to prove a breeder within 120

days of prchase date, the matter shold be reported in writing to Tri-State Boers. The seller
will have 90 days to prove the animal is a breeder. Shold the animal prove to be breeder, it will
be trned back over to the owner. Shold the animal prove not to be a breeder, consignor will
replace the animal with one of eqal or more vale or refnd the byer. All transportation will be
the responsibility of the byer!
